Join FlipAndroid.COM Telegram Group: https://t.me/joinchat/F_aqThGkhwcLzmI49vKAiw


Android + Maven "No se encontró ningún identificador de recurso para el atributo 'installLocation' en el paquete 'android'"

Para añadir soporte a mi aplicación android para installLocation mi nivel de Android de 7 a 8 en mi IDE (IntelliJ). La aplicación para Android genera bien desde IntelliJ.

Usamos maven sin embargo, y de Maven no puede compilar.

  • Embalaje android facebook sdk como apklib con maven
  • Error en el archivo pom en el proyecto Maven después de importar a Eclipse
  • Error al ejecutar el objetivo com.jayway.maven.plugins.android.generation2
  • VerrifyError con Guice en el proyecto de Android maven
  • Maven desarrolla la aplicación Android - BuildConfig
  • Maven y Android Facebook SDK apklib
  •  [ERROR] C:\dev\svnlocal\5x\android\AndroidManifest.xml:3: error: No resource identifier found for attribute 'installLocation' in package 'android' [ERROR] Error when generating sources. 

    También he añadido

     <uses-sdk android:minSdkVersion="7" android:targetSdkVersion="8"/> 

    Sigo recibiendo

     No resource identifier found for attribute 'installLocation' in package 'android' 

    Había cambiado mi dependencia de

     <dependency> <groupId>android</groupId> <artifactId>android</artifactId> <version>2.1_r1</version> <scope>provided</scope> </dependency> 

    a

     <dependency> <groupId>com.google.android</groupId> <artifactId>android</artifactId> <version>2.2.1</version> <scope>provided</scope> </dependency> 

    Pero seguía recibiendo este mensaje de error.

    ¿Qué falta?

  • ¿Soporta Android Studio Maven?
  • La compilación Maven de Android da problemas al procesar "javax / xml / namespace / QName.class":
  • Cómo crear una biblioteca de Android desde el código que tienen gradle dependencia?
  • La tarea "instalar" de plugin de Gradle Maven no funciona con el proyecto de la biblioteca de Android
  • Múltiples depósitos de maven en Gradle
  • ¿Cómo instalas m2e-android-plugin en Eclipse?
  • 2 Solutions collect form web for “Android + Maven "No se encontró ningún identificador de recurso para el atributo 'installLocation' en el paquete 'android'"”

    Con mvn package -X pude ver que estaba compilando con android-sdk-windows/platforms/android-7 lugar de android-8 .

    Finalmente lo rastreé hasta

     <plugins> <plugin> <groupId>com.jayway.maven.plugins.android.generation2</groupId> <artifactId>maven-android-plugin</artifactId> ... <sdk> <platform>7</platform> </sdk> 

    Donde la platform debería haber sido <platform>8</platform>

    El objetivo de compilación, sin embargo, debe actualizarse al menos al nivel API 8 (Android 2.2), de lo contrario obtendrá el siguiente error:

    error: No resource identifier found for attribute 'installLocation' in package 'android'

    Cambie el objetivo de compilación editando las propiedades del proyecto (haga clic con el botón derecho en el proyecto en Eclipse) y elija un destino con al menos API Nivel 8:

    FlipAndroid es un fan de Google para Android, Todo sobre Android Phones, Android Wear, Android Dev y Aplicaciones para Android Aplicaciones.